How To Choose The Best Lip Balm For Sunburned Lips
When your lips are already burned, every ingredient in your balm either accelerates healing or prolongs the sting. You need to prioritize formulas that block further UV damage while delivering deep, non-irritating moisture. Here are the critical factors to consider.
Prioritize Mineral Sunscreen Over Chemical Filters
Chemical sunscreens like oxybenzone absorb UV rays and convert them to heat, which can exacerbate an already inflamed burn. Mineral sunscreens using zinc oxide or titanium dioxide sit on top of the skin and reflect rays away — they are physically inert and far less likely to sting or heat up damaged tissue. Look for “non-nano” zinc oxide around 20% concentration for effective broad-spectrum protection without the white cast.
Look for Soothing, Non-Irritating Emollients
Beeswax, shea butter, cocoa butter, and cold-pressed oils (coconut, olive, sunflower) create a breathable seal that traps moisture without suffocating the burn. Avoid petrolatum-heavy formulas, which can trap heat. Ingredients like calendula extract and vitamin E add anti-inflammatory benefits, while aloe or cooling agents like peppermint can offer immediate relief if you tolerate them well — but skip anything with artificial fragrance, alcohol, or camphor, which will burn on application.
SPF Rating and Water Resistance Matter
Once your lips are burned, they are highly susceptible to re-injury from even brief sun exposure. Choose a balm with at least SPF 30 for daily wear and SPF 50 for extended outdoor activity. Water resistance (40-80 minutes) is essential for beach days or sweaty conditions so the protection doesn’t slide off when you need it most.
